About The Health Management Academy:
The Health Management Academy (THMA) brings together health system leaders and innovators to collectively address the industry’s biggest challenges and opportunities. By assisting executives in cultivating peer networks, understanding key strategic trends, establishing pragmatic partnerships, and developing next-generation leaders, our members are better positioned to lead industry transformation.The Health Management Academy offers a dynamic atmosphere with significant opportunities for employees. If you are interested in contributing to a member-centric, creative, and collaborative workforce while deeply influencing top leaders and institutions in healthcare, THMA could be the right place for you!About WCAS:
Welsh, Carson, Anderson & Stowe (“WCAS”), is a leading private equity firm, founded in 1979 and focused on healthcare and technology. WCAS has partnered with health systems around its private equity investments for decades. In 2018, WCAS formalized a strategic partnership with The Academy. Reporting to the Operating Partner and Managing Director, Health System Investments, the Project Manager, Portfolio Investments works to identify, diligence, and execute private equity investments for Leading Health Systems and Welsh, Carson, Anderson, & Stowe, a nationally leading private equity firm. The Associate Director/Director specifically will lead the project management of investment thesis development, asset diligence, and deal execution.Primary Job Duties:
  • Project Management
  • Draft long- and short-term project plans
  • Coordinate and communicate across internal, interdisciplinary teams (including Academy and WCAS teams) to execute next steps against project plans
  • Track and report on progress against project plans (deadlines and targets)
  • Anticipate and escalate potential bottle necks and roadblocks
  • Contact Management
  • Organize, track, and manage contacts throughout process stages
  • Assist in scheduling meetings across large, interdisciplinary groups to maximize attendance (investment professionals, health system executives, health system SMEs)
  • Manage contact lists to recruit executives and SMEs to events
  • Information Summaries and Reporting
  • Attend health system executive and subject matter expert meetings (virtually) with Managing Director and help prepare summaries of insights for internal executive audiences
  • Draft update presentations in PowerPoint for internal executive audiences
